Chapter One: Introduction
Write Software engineering is a guide software development and maintenance of engineering disciplines, mainly research software development and maintenance of engineering technology and software project management, including how to ensure the quality and reliability of software products, How to improve software development efficiency and support satisfaction, but "bug" how much can directly measure a software development efficiency, customer satisfaction, reliability and maintainability ", then a listing of software which kind of bug can be ignored, which kind of things can't be ignored?
Chapter II: Personal Skills and processes
If we are working as a software engineer in the future, and if we work as a team, or if we are not sure how a project is distributed, is every technology proficient in every language?
Chapter III: The growth of software engineers
In school, we need to learn the knowledge, too much language. Often give us a kind of miscellaneous but not fine feeling, but usually in school period almost no spare time to learn the knowledge of refined. What are we going to do at this time? Always feel the same as English to understand, but they have difficulty in writing, to query, can not smooth completion, what should I do?
The fourth chapter: two people cooperation
I personally feel that two cooperation is not as good as a person himself. Because two people will always have differences of opinion, it is difficult to coordinate, unlike many people cooperation can be less than the same, if you meet two people to complete the project, and my partner can not be happy with my cooperation, I should choose to move on alone? Is there a "cure"?
Fifth: Teams and processes
Team mode is my favorite mode, cooperation is very happy, thick and thin. If you want to create a team how to go to the heart? Talent?
Read the 1-5 chapter of the Law of construction